So what characteristics could possibly make a property green or eco-friendly...
Typically homes are demolished, but do you know they can be deconstructed instead? Antique stores have known for centuries the brilliance of reclaimed and reuse of supplies. Undoubtedly a wonderful percentage of a homes materials can come from a pre-put to use source. I know of one yoga studio that has the most gorgeous wood floors reclaimed from an old Bank of America historic developing that was becoming refurbished. And it was free of charge! Only the price of removal! What a conversation piece! Just as relevant are supplies derived from readily renewable sources, bamboo versus ancient oak trees.
The paint we use, low or zero VOC paint. You know that 'new property smell' we all really like, commonly from a fresh coat of paint? Well that is the smell of your lungs being poisoned! There are quite a few sources of green power or at least eco selections, such as solar panels for electricity, natural day lighting through skylights and low voltage lighting for the evening. Web page orientation makes such a distinction, picture orienting the property toward the sun in colder climates and alternatively catching cool breezes in warmer climates? Not only that but working with landscaping to support. Deciduous trees to shade windows in the summer, however let in warm sun in the winter. Green comes in a number of shades! Overall, we really should seek durable, wholesome, sustain-ably sourced 'green' creating materials, ones that are non-toxic thus helping strengthen indoor air excellent.
In the garden permeable paving assists guide 'fresh' water to underground tables rather than run off via drain pipes to the salt water ocean. The use of native, zero or low water use gardens not only replace a strange obsession with antiquated English grass lawns but also encourage native birds and butterflies into your garden!
